Output 37309bc40736ee4d9bf63b1a65cfe55633a4d4ea20de9d75efb7116d4dc7322c:16

value
2479921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93dc6c1447821970a349d0324e41fa7b7c8359be OP_EQUAL
address
3FAqJwkCkPp8rMiFJ4QDTuKySeA1ScS95E
transaction
37309bc40736ee4d9bf63b1a65cfe55633a4d4ea20de9d75efb7116d4dc7322c
spent
true